The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ning. Learn more →
Esp-nimble-cpp Alternatives
Similar projects and alternatives to esp-nimble-cpp
-
NimBLE-Arduino
A fork of the NimBLE library structured for compilation with Arduino, for use with ESP32, nRF5x.
-
InfluxDB
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
-
ESPHome-Heart-Rate-Display
ESPHome configuration for a Bluetooth Low Energy heart rate display on an M5Stack Core or LilyGO TTGO T-Display ESP32
-
M5Core2-Heart-Rate-Display
Show the heart rate sent by a Bluetooth Low Energy heart rate sensor on the display of an M5Stack Core2
-
WorkOS
The modern identity platform for B2B SaaS.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.
-
bluetooth-low-energy-applications
Code examples, errata and additional tips and references to interesting projects for the book "Develop your own Bluetooth Low Energy Applications for Raspberry Pi, ESP32 and nRF52 with Python, Arduino and Zephyr"
-
cordova-plugin-ble-central
Bluetooth Low Energy (BLE) Central plugin for Apache Cordova (aka PhoneGap)
esp-nimble-cpp reviews and mentions
-
Health Thermometer Service on ESP32
I like NimBLE-Arduino, and this has a BLE client example that you can adapt to your needs, including both regular reads and notifications. Note that this isn't pure C++, this is using Arduino. There's also a version for use with ESP-IDF: esp-nimble-cpp, with a corresponding BLE client example. The examples for both projects are heavily commented and quite easy to follow.
-
Bluetooth A-RGB led controller
On the ESP32 side, I use this library: https://github.com/h2zero/esp-nimble-cpp
-
Nimble,, how
No idea what “nimble” is but the first result on google for “nimble library” points at a esp thing: https://github.com/h2zero/esp-nimble-cpp
-
BLE Latency and Optimization
I have a project using NimBLE, and I'm trying to understand limitations / best-case / how to improve BLE latency.
-
Good BLE lib for IDF?
Im working on a mesh project and want to use BLE to have communication between a smartphone and the mesh. I worked with this nimble lib before but i cant use it since compiling the MDF project with nimble enabled fails. Basically i need https://github.com/nkolban/ESP32_BLE_Arduino but for IDF.
-
Reading heartrate from miband 5 with BLE
Have a look at my project https://github.com/koenvervloesem/M5Core2-Heart-Rate-Display. It's using NimBLE-Arduino, but if you prefer to use ESP-IDF instead of the Arduino framework there's also esp-nimble-cpp with almost exactly the same API.
-
A note from our sponsor - WorkOS
workos.com | 29 Apr 2024
Stats
h2zero/esp-nimble-cpp is an open source project licensed under Apache License 2.0 which is an OSI approved license.
The primary programming language of esp-nimble-cpp is C++.
Popular Comparisons
- esp-nimble-cpp VS ESPHome-Heart-Rate-Display
- esp-nimble-cpp VS NimBLE-Arduino
- esp-nimble-cpp VS ESP32_BLE_OTA_Arduino
- esp-nimble-cpp VS ESP32_BLE_Arduino
- esp-nimble-cpp VS SmartSpin2k
- esp-nimble-cpp VS M5Core2-Heart-Rate-Display
- esp-nimble-cpp VS ESP32-BLE-Keyboard
- esp-nimble-cpp VS esp-idf
- esp-nimble-cpp VS cordova-plugin-ble-central
Sponsored